Govt. focuses on rapid expansion of PNG network in Andhra Pradesh
⚡ TL;DR · AI summary

The Andhra Pradesh government is accelerating the expansion of Piped Natural Gas (PNG) infrastructure as an alternative to LPG. Civil Supplies Minister Nadendla Manohar emphasized the need for awareness campaigns to promote PNG usage and announced plans for training youth in PNG operations. The government aims to involve women self-help groups in the expansion process and ensure that major temples adopt PNG for their cooking needs.

Civil Supplies Minister Nadendla Manohar on Friday directed officials and gas companies to accelerate the expansion of Piped Natural Gas (PNG) infrastructure across the State, describing it s a key alternative to LPG for households and institutions.Chairing a high-level review meeting at the Secretariat with representatives of PNG companies and senior officials from various departments, Mr. Manohar said the NDA government was committed to ensuring uninterrupted and affordable cooking gas access to the public.Mr. Manohar said the government would extend full cooperation to the PNG companies by facilitating faster permissions for expansion work, particularly in the urban and semi-urban areas.
